Job description

The Full Stack Developer will lead the development, integration, and continuous improvement of Rustica's digital ecosystem. This role is responsible for developing internal software solutions, APIs, and business system integrations that support manufacturing, operations, engineering, marketing, sales, customer service, finance, and executive leadership.

This individual will work closely with company leadership to identify opportunities for automation, improve operational efficiency, reduce manual work, and build scalable technology solutions that support Rustica's long-term vision.

Projects may include:

  • Improvement of Rustica's website and BOM generation
  • Custom ERP and manufacturing management software
  • Product configuration and quoting systems
  • Inventory management tools
  • Internal dashboards and reporting
  • AI-assisted workflow solutions

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, Information Systems, or equivalent professional experience.
  • 3+ years of professional full-stack software development experience.
  • Strong proficiency in JavaScript and/or TypeScript.
  • Experience with modern front-end frameworks such as React (preferred), Angular, or Vue.
  • Experience developing backend applications using Node.js or similar technologies.
  • Experience designing and consuming RESTful APIs.
  • Strong SQL and relational database experience (PostgreSQL preferred).
  • Experience working with JSON data structures and API integrations.
  • Experience using Git and modern software development workflows.
  • Strong analytical, troubleshooting, and problem-solving skills.
  • Excellent communication skills with both technical and non-technical stakeholders.

About the company

Rustica is more than a manufacturer-we are an innovation-driven company focused on designing exceptional products and continually improving the way we do business. As we expand beyond custom doors into a broader home furnishings brand, we are making significant investments in technology that improves product development, manufacturing, operations, customer experience, and business intelligence.
